This lesson contains:

  • A starter to recap previous course knowledge and an introduction to the NHS to see what students know about it.
  • An activity for students to note down, from the on-board images and info, reasons why there were problems accessing care at the turn of the century.
  • A task to make notes on the reasons for the NHS being created, including the increase in democracy, the impact of WW2 and the roles of William Beveridge and Aneurin Bevan.
  • A YouTube video covering what services the NHS offered and a gap fill exercise to consolidate its impact.
  • A brief summary of the resistance to the NHS.
  • A plenary that has a quote from Tony Blair for students to argue for or against, and a final opportunity to do a practice exam question. Either can be used, or both depending on requirements.
